Foundation crack repair services involve identifying and addressing cracks that develop in a building’s foundation. These cracks can vary in size and severity, ranging from small cosmetic issues to larger structural concerns. The repair process typically includes inspecting the affected areas, determining the cause of the cracks, and implementing appropriate solutions such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or mudjacking. The goal is to restore the integrity of the foundation and prevent further damage that could compromise the stability of the property.
Cracks in foundations often indicate underlying issues such as soil movement, settlement, or moisture problems. Left unaddressed, these cracks can lead to more significant structural damage,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that no longer open properly. Foundation crack repair services aim to stabilize the affected structure, mitigate ongoing movement, and reduce the risk of future problems. Proper repair can also help protect the property’s value and ensure safety for its occupants.

Foundation Crack Repair Costs - The cost for foundation crack repair typically ranges from $500 to $3,000, depending on the severity and size of the cracks. Smaller, hairline cracks may cost closer to $500, while larger or more complex repairs can reach higher amounts.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ific foundation conditions.
Material and Method Expenses - Repair costs vary based on the materials used, such as epoxy injections or carbon fiber reinforcement, which can influence the overall price. Epoxy injections generally cost between $750 and $2,500, whereas carbon fiber repairs might range from $1,000 to $3,000. Pricing depends on the extent of the repair needed and the chosen method.
Labor and Accessibility Factors - Labor costs for foundation crack repairs typically account for a significant portion of the total, often between $200 and $600 per hour. Accessibility of the affected area can increase costs, especially if excavation or interior work is required. Local service providers can evaluate site conditions to provide accurate quotes.
Additional Repair Considerations - Additional expenses may include foundation stabilization or addressing related issues like water intrusion, which can add to the total cost. These supplementary repairs can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ars, depending on the scope. Contact local pros for comprehensive assessments and est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es that affect the stability of the foundation structure.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some may be cosmetic. A professional assessment is recommended to determine the severity.
How do professionals repair foundation cracks? Repair methods vary from sealing surface cracks to more extensive solutions like epoxy injections or underpinning, depending on the crack's nature.
Can foundation cracks be prevented? Preventative measures include proper drainage and ma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, but some settling may be unavoidable.
